Application

Hydroxyflutamide has been used:
  • as an androgen receptor antagonist to study its effects on cardiomyocyte hypertrophy induced by dihydrtestosterone (DHT) in primary neonatal rat ventricular cardiomyocyte and rat cardio myoblast (H9c2) cells.
  • as an androgen receptor antagonist for the treatment of MDA-kb2 cells to check its effect on luciferase expression.
  • as an antagonist control in transcriptional activation assay.

Biochem/physiol Actions

Hydroxflutamide is an AR (androgen receptor) antagonist.
Hydroxflutamide is an AR antagonist. Androgen receptors (ARs) are nuclear hormone receptors/transcription factors. Hydroxyflutamide is an androgen antagonist with publications going back to 1981. It is one of a few gold standard AR antagonists; activities of new antagonists are measured against hydroxyflutamide.
Hydroxyflutamide plays a role in preventing the binding of 5α-dihydrotestosterone (DHT) and testosterone to the androgen receptors.
